Fijians enjoy high visa approvals to the US

November 2, 2015 5:58 pm

Fijians are eligible for 10 year tourist and business visas to the United States – the most liberal access to the US for foreigners.

US Ambassador to Fiji Judith Cefkin while speaking on FBCTV’s 4 the Record programme confirmed that the vast majority of Fijians who apply for visas are in fact given approval to enter the US.

Ambassador Cefkin adds that visas in most categories are approved by the Embassy in Suva and there is a misconception that Fiji has a high rejection rate for applications to enter the US.

She does admit that fees are an issue not just for Fiji – but the region as well.

“There is no flexibility. That is a worldwide standard. It the same fee that applies throughout the world for visas. It is set by the US government and its because our visa personnel and operations are funded through the fees that we collect.”

The U.S Ambassador goes on to say that her government encourages more Fijians to apply for visas and to make sure all their papers are in order when they do so.
